A kingdom on the river

The Raja Rudra Pratap Fort

    A Bundela chief, Raja Rudra Pratap was out hunting in the dhak
    forests when he stumbled into Orchha, or 'the hidden place'.
    He built his fort and palace on an island in the Betwa river and connected
    it to the mainland with a strong granite bridge.
    The location is ideal, with the palace overlooking the river and
    lush green countryside. The beauty of deserted, decaying Orchha is that you are probably looking, today, at a kingdom as it might have existed 500 years ago, when it was conceived by Pratap, who incidentally did not live to see its completion, because he died trying to rescue a cow from a tiger.
